Florida Turkey HuntsAbout us: Tall Tine Outfitters has exclusive hunting rights on over 5000 acres of prime Osceola turkey habitat. The mixture of pine flatwoods, oak hardwood hammock, cypress swamp and open pastureland provide ample opportunities for hunters to see and hear the numerous turkeys that live on these properties. We are a small operation, giving personalized service to about 8-10 hunters each year. Because of this limited pressure, we have a large population of mature birds and request that only gobblers with at least 8” beards be taken. No Jakes. Located in North Central Florida near Ocala, our season generally begins on the 3rd Saturday in March and runs till about the third week in April. Hunting for turkeys in Florida is allowed from ½ hour before sunrise until sunset, with mornings usually being the best.
Success rates: While there is no guarantee of success on this hunt, 47 out of 48 hunters who have hunted with Tall Tine Outfitters have taken birds.
